Google Cloud (GCP) Architect Job Description Template

The design, delivery, and implementation of Google Cloud Platform (GCP) infrastructure and solutions are the duties of the Google Cloud Platform (GCP) Architect. You will collaborate with cloud partners and other internal groups to assess supporting new technologies and sector-specific use cases. You will define and implement cutting-edge, scalable, high-performance solutions (such as AI/ML, IoT, advanced analytics, open source, enterprise collaboration, microservices, and serverless) that satisfy the requirements of today’s corporate and emerging digital applications using Google Cloud Platform public cloud technologies.

Typical Duties and Responsibilities

  • Develop estimates and strategies for proposals and SOWs for clients using the lead cloud solution and scoping
  • Assist the sales team in identifying and qualifying Google Cloud Platform (GCP) opportunities through a rigorous sales process
  • Lead in early discussion and analysis of cloud concepts, and assist in creating proof-of-concepts with the full backing of the relevant teams
  • Evaluate the entire technology stack, including operations, administration, automation, and PaaS (Platform as a Service), IaaS (Infrastructure as a Service), and SaaS (Software as a Service)
  • Perform a thorough technical discovery, identifying problem areas, technical and business requirements, and as-is and future state scenarios
  • Evaluate potential solutions using both technical and commercial criteria that support the established cost and service requirements

Education

  • Bachelor’s degree in computer science, computer engineering, information technology or a related field
  • Google Professional Cloud Architect Certified and/or Google Professional Data Engineer Certified

Required Skills and Experience

  • 7+ years of experience implementing technological solutions, including knowledge of cloud architecture design, evaluation, and research
  • 3+ years of hands-on experience in application architecture, with a focus on creating scalable and reliable software systems that make use of contemporary software stacks and DevOps techniques
  • 3+ years of experience managing clients and/or projects
  • 2+ years of experience using Google Cloud Platform (GCP)
  • Experience creating apps utilizing Kubernetes and containers, particularly on the Google Cloud Platform
  • Experience building hybrid-cloud solutions based on VM and containerization technologies, such as VMware, OpenStack, Docker, Kubernetes, Istio, and Anthos
  • Experience with automation technologies, Terraform, or Google Cloud Deployment Manager
Contact us

Recruit with Nexus IT Group